SUMMARY:Mountain Horticultural Crops Research and Extension Center Field Day 2023
DESCRIPTION:Please make plans to join us for the Mountain Horticultural Crops Research and Extension Center Field Day 2023 on the afternoon of Thursday\, August 10th for a special opportunity to see a showcase of all of our research areas here at MHCREC. We are delighted to provide an opportunity for guests to see additional programs alongside the traditional tomato field day program. \nYou will have the opportunity to choose any 2 of the 3 available routes that might be of interest to you: \nRoute 1: Tomatoes and Vegetables (traditional program that features our tomato breeders\, entomology\, food safety and plant pathology)\nRoute 2: Apples (pathology\, entomology\, physiology\, and more!)\nRoute 3: Specialty Crops (including new and emerging crops like hemp\, as well as our breeding program that focuses on new nursery and landscape crops) \nPlease note a couple important changes from previous Field Days: \nThere will not be any pre-registration\, so attendees will register on site upon arrival\, starting at 12:30pm.\nThere won’t be a large sit-down meal this year as we’ve had in years past. \nFor more information about Field Day 2023 or sponsorship opportunities\, please contact Jessica Stepp Edney at Jessica_Edney@ncsu.edu or 828-654-8590.

SUMMARY:2023 ASAP Agritourism Workshop
DESCRIPTION:Join agricultural\, marketing and business professionals at the 2023 ASAP Agritourism Workshop\, hosted in partnership with Blue Ridge Women in Agriculture! Whether it be farm tours\, events\, U-pick or other agritourism activities\, connect with other farmers and professionals in the region to learn more about challenges and opportunities\, legal and insurance considerations\, and strategies for improving and expanding your farm business’s agritourism offerings. \nSpeakers: David Smiley from ASAP\, Bill Durr from Ward & Smith\, P.A.\, Natalie Winters from Johnson Insurance\, and a farm tour & agritourism discussion from Lyric Antio of Wild East Farm.  \nThis workshop will be held August 17th\, from 11:00 AM – 2:30 PM at Wild East Farm. It will be $15 per individual participant\, $25 for two farm partners\, and $35 for three farm partners to attend. Registration includes a locally sourced lunch!
